Top Apps Revolutionizing Home Watch Services

Spectora: AI-Driven Efficiency

Spectora stands out with its intelligent templates that adapt to the specifics of each property inspection. The AI reduces manual data entry, speeding up report generation without sacrificing detail. This efficiency gain is a game-changer for technicians managing multiple properties.

Section Image

The adoption rate speaks volumes: nearly half of users embraced these smart templates within months of launch, signaling strong industry trust. If your goal is to minimize administrative overhead, Spectora’s approach is worth exploring. Additionally, the platform offers customizable reporting options, allowing technicians to tailor their findings to meet client preferences, which enhances client satisfaction and fosters long-term relationships.

HomeGauge: Integrating Smart Home Tech

Smart home devices are becoming ubiquitous, and HomeGauge leverages this trend by integrating directly with these systems. This capability enhances real-time inspection accuracy, especially in complex multi-unit buildings, where monitoring multiple systems simultaneously is critical.

Recent data shows HomeGauge improved real-time inspection capabilities by 45% in multi-unit settings, a substantial boost for property managers overseeing apartment complexes or condominiums[source]. This integration reduces guesswork and helps technicians catch issues early. Furthermore, HomeGauge’s user-friendly interface allows for easy navigation through various smart home systems, making it accessible even for technicians who may not be tech-savvy, thus broadening the potential user base.

ISN: Automating Communication and Client Engagement

Communication is often the bottleneck in property management. ISN’s automated communication system tackles this head-on, improving client engagement by over 50%. Automated reminders and updates reduce no-show rates by nearly 30%, ensuring inspections happen as scheduled and clients stay informed[source].

For home watch technicians, this means less time spent chasing clients and more time devoted to actual property care. The streamlined communication also enhances professionalism and client trust. Additionally, ISN provides analytics tools that allow technicians to track client interactions and engagement levels, enabling them to refine their approach and tailor services to meet the unique needs of each client, ultimately leading to higher retention rates.

Tap Inspect: Supporting Teamwork with Multi-Inspector Workflows

When managing properties across regions or handling large portfolios, teamwork is essential. Tap Inspect’s multi-inspector workflow support has boosted operational efficiency by 47%, making it easier for teams to collaborate on inspections and share data seamlessly[source].

This functionality is particularly valuable for companies scaling their home watch services, as it ensures consistency and accuracy regardless of who performs the inspection. Moreover, Tap Inspect allows for real-time updates and notifications, so team members can stay informed about ongoing inspections and any immediate issues that arise, fostering a culture of collaboration and responsiveness that enhances overall service quality.

Home Inspector Pro: Offline Mode for Underserved Areas

Connectivity issues can stall inspections, especially in rural or underserved areas. Home Inspector Pro’s enhanced offline mode addresses this by allowing technicians to continue inspections without internet access, syncing data once back online.

This feature has increased inspection output in these challenging areas by 58%, expanding service reach and reliability[source]. For home watch professionals working in diverse environments, this is a crucial capability. Additionally, the platform offers robust training resources and support for technicians operating in these areas, ensuring they are well-prepared to handle any challenges that may arise during inspections, thus enhancing their confidence and effectiveness on the job.

How Smart Home Market Trends Influence Home Watch Apps

The rapid growth of the smart home market is reshaping property management. With a compound annual growth rate exceeding 19% from 2022 to 2025, smart home devices are becoming standard in many properties[source]. This proliferation means home watch apps must integrate with these technologies to remain relevant.

Google Home leads the market with a 30% share, followed closely by Amazon Alexa at 25% and Apple HomeKit at 20%[source]. Apps that can communicate with these platforms allow technicians to monitor security systems, thermostats, and appliances remotely, providing a more comprehensive service. This integration not only enhances user experience but also enables property managers to offer tailored solutions, such as energy efficiency recommendations based on real-time data from smart devices.

Smart Speakers and IoT Devices: Expanding the Toolkit

With 72 million smart speakers in U.S. homes and IoT devices growing at 13% annually to over 20 billion devices globally, the potential for remote monitoring and automation is vast[source]. Home watch apps that tap into this ecosystem enable proactive maintenance and quicker response to property issues. For instance, if a smart thermostat detects an unusual temperature fluctuation, the app can alert property managers to investigate potential HVAC malfunctions before they escalate into costly repairs.

Moreover, the integration of smart cameras and motion sensors into home watch apps allows for enhanced security measures. Property managers can receive real-time notifications about unusual activity, enabling them to take immediate action. This capability not only provides peace of mind for homeowners but also enhances the overall value of property management services. As the smart home landscape continues to evolve, the synergy between home watch apps and IoT devices will likely lead to even more innovative solutions, making property management not just reactive, but also predictive in nature.

Choosing the Right App for Your Home Watch Business

With so many options, selecting the best app depends on your specific needs. Consider these factors:

Section Image
  • Automation capabilities: Look for AI-powered tools that reduce manual input and speed up reporting.
  • Smart home integration: Choose apps that connect with popular platforms like Google Home and Amazon Alexa.
  • Communication features: Automated client engagement tools can save time and improve reliability.
  • Team collaboration: If you work with multiple inspectors, multi-user workflow support is essential.
  • Offline functionality: Critical for inspections in areas with limited connectivity.

Balancing these features will help you streamline operations, enhance client satisfaction, and grow your business.
